Precision over False Positives
- Strive for high precision in observability tools to avoid user distrust.
- Two false positives can lead to users abandoning a tool entirely.
Tolerance for Automation
- Users tolerate automated actions more in security than in operations.
- This stems from the different risk-reward calculations in each domain.
LLM's Impressive but Inconsistent Code Generation
- Olivier Pomel recounts seeing LLMs generate correct code for complex errors.
- However, this impressive feat is not consistently reliable.
